DLL files, short for Dynamic Link Library files, are essential components in the Windows operating system. They contain code and data that many programs can use at the same time, promoting modularization and code reuse. D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.

  • Cannot register msvproc.dll: This error is indicative of the system's inability to correctly register the DLL file. This might occur due to issues with the Windows Registry or because the DLL file itself is corrupt or improperly installed.
  • This application failed to start because msvproc.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This message suggests that the application is trying to run a DLL file that it can't locate, which may be due to deletion or displacement of the DLL file. Reinstallation could potentially restore the necessary DLL file to its correct location.
  • Msvproc.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
  • The file msvproc.dll is missing: The error indicates that the DLL file, essential for the proper function of an application or the system itself, is not located in its expected directory.
  • Msvproc.dll Access Violation: This indicates a process tried to access or modify a memory location related to msvproc.dll that it isn't allowed to. This is often a sign of problems with the software using the DLL, such as bugs or corruption.

In this guide, we outline the steps necessary to update the device drivers on your system.

Step 1: Open Device Manager

Step 1: Open Device Manager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Device Manager in the search bar and press Enter.

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update

Step 2: Identify the Driver to Update Thumbnail
  1. In the Device Manager window, locate the device whose driver you want to update.

  2. Click on the arrow or plus sign next to the device category to expand it.

  3. Right-click on the device and select Update driver.

Step 3: Update the Driver

Step 3: Update the Driver Thumbnail
  1. In the next window, select Search automatically for updated driver software.

  2. Follow the prompts to install the driver update.

Step 4: Restart Your Computer

Step 4: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. After the driver update is installed, restart your computer.
